DEVICE FOR CONTRACEPTION FOR USE BY A MAN
The disclosure relates to a vas deferens valve for contraception for use in a man and for implanting in the vas deferens within the scrotum, enabling the regulating of sperm flow in the vas deferens. There is a manually activated rocker switch which can be activated through the skin of the scrotum and which has a through-channel which, in the opened state, leads from a valve connection piece on the testicular vas deferens to a valve connection piece on the abdominal end of the vas deferens and, in the closed valve state, can be blocked on the end of the through-flow channel which faces the abdominal vas deferens end. The valve additionally has at least one outlet channel which, in the closed state of the valve, leads from the valve connection piece on the testicular end of the vas deferens out of the valve to the outside in the body of the man.

Implantable tube valve
Implantable tube valve for implanting in a human vessel, comprising a tube, having an inner and outer tube wall extending between two axial tube ends and comprising a valve member, connected to a pivot shaft supported by the tube, with the valve member pivotable between an open position and a closed position and comprising an actuator mechanism, mounted on the outer In tube wall and comprising a pivot member, arranged for driving the pivot shaft from the outer tube wall by an actuation force from the actuator mechanism and comprising at least one biasing element, connected to the pivot member and arranged for preloading the pivot member to bistably bias the valve member towards the open or closed position, wherein the pivot member is substantially curved, having a curvature following a contour of the inner tube wall to limit a lateral extension of the implantable tube valve.

Reversible male contraceptive implant device
The present invention introduces a groundbreaking solution in the field of male contraception-a reversible male birth control implant device. The device offers enhanced flexibility in family planning by controlling the amount of sperm ejaculated. It consists of a tubular component surgically inserted into each severed vas deferens, with a wireless receiver attached. The wireless receiver receives external wireless signals and enables the device to switch between a state that permits the flow of sperm and a state that impedes it. The device also features an outlet for the safe elimination of obstructed sperm. The use of biocompatible materials and compatibility with medical imaging devices, such as MRI, ensures safety and usability.
